I use a GEE app to visualize operational model output (so, it updates daily). The app displays about 10 gridded layers, and I have added checkboxes to easily allow the user to turn on / off layers of interest. I also have a date slider, so a user can go back in time and view the output earlier in the year. I am pretty new to GEE, so my approach to changing the date, while not elegant, does work. On a change in choice with the date slider, all map layers are removed and then the new images are displayed.
Well, now, I would like to give the user some control over the colormap (for example, setting the maximum value) for some layers. No problem, I have added sliders for this, and I can grab the newly selected max value.
Here is where I am stuck. When the user uses the slider to select a new max value for the colormap, do I have to remove all layers and then re-display all of them, including the one changed one? I do not seem able to figure out how to just 'refresh' one layer.
The code below does not really work as intended, and I'm not sure why.
